2.4LATTICE公司ispLSI1032的结构和特点-兰州石化职业技术学院.ppt

2.4LATTICE公司ispLSI1032的结构和特点-兰州石化职业技术学院.ppt

  1. 1、本文档共55页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
2.4LATTICE公司ispLSI1032的结构和特点-兰州石化职业技术学院.ppt

● CPLD基础知识;兰州石化职业技术学院电子系;EDA技术应用; 使用对象: 专用集成电路ASIC的芯片设计研发人员 广大的电子线路设计人员 电子设计自动化EDA(Electronic Design Automation)技术是以大规模可编程逻辑器件为设计载体,通过硬件描述语言设计,EDA软件编译、仿真,最终下载到设计载体中,从而完成系统电路设计任务的新一代设计技术。;EDA技术的发展及技术特色 ;在这个阶段分别开发了一个个独立的软件工具,主要有电路原理图绘制、PCB(印刷电路板)图绘制、电路模拟、逻辑模拟等。 它们利用计算机的图形编辑、分析和计算等能力,协助工程师设计电子线路,使设计人员从大量繁琐、重复计算和绘图工作中解脱出来。 但总体来看自动化程度低,需要人工干预整个设计过程。美国Accel公司开发的Tango布线软件就是最具代表性的产品。 ;这一阶段的EDA工具以逻辑模拟、定时分析、故障仿真、自动布局和布线为核心,重点解决电路设计完成之前的功能测试问题,代替了设计师的部分工作,利用这些工具,设计师能在产品制造之前预知产品的功能与性能。我们所熟悉的orCAD和Protel早期的版本是这一阶段中两种典型的设计工具。 但是大部分从原理图出发的EDA工具仍然不能适应复杂电子系统的设计要求,而具体化的元件图形制约着优化设计。;20世纪90年代,设计师逐步从使用硬件转向设计硬件,从单个电子产品的开发转向系统级的电子产品开发SOC(System on a Chip,即片上系统集成)。 EDA工具是以系统级设计为核心,包括系统行为级描述与结构综合、系统仿真与测试验证、系统划分与指标分配、系统决策与文件生成等一整套的电子系统设计自动化工具。这时的EDA工具不仅具有电子系统设计的能力,而且还能提供独立于工艺和厂家的系统级设计,具有高级抽象的设计构思手段。 具备上述功能的EDA软件,可以使得电子工程师在不熟悉半导体工艺的情况下,完成电子系统的设计。;三部分; PLD能做什么呢?可以毫不夸张的讲,PLD能完成任何数字器件的功能,上至高性能CPU,下至简单的74电路,都可以用PLD来实现。PLD如同一张白纸或是一堆积木,工程师可以通过传统的原理图输入法,或是硬件描述语言自由的设计一个数字系统。通过软件仿真,我们可以事先验证设计的正确性。;2.1 可编程逻辑器件的分类;2.2 可编程逻辑器件的结构; 2.3 基本PLD器件的原理结构图;阵列线连接表示 ;1、输入缓冲器;2、可编程“与”阵列;3、可编程“或”阵列;可编程“与——或”阵列;6、输出电路 ;一位加法器 ; 2.4 简单可编程逻辑器件的特点;器件名; 1、PROM表达的PLD图阵列; 2、PLA逻辑阵列示意图;PLA与 PROM的比较;3、 PAL可编程阵列逻辑; General Array Logic Device GAL的与阵列和PAL的类似 或阵列及输出寄存器则采用OLMC输出逻辑宏单元 OLMC最多有8个或项,每个或项最多有32个与项 采用EEPROM技术,电擦除,可多次编程 可以取代中小规模数字集成电路和PAL器件;逻辑宏单元;OLMC内部结构;引脚图;2.4 LATTICE公司ispLSI 1032的结构和特点;2. ispLSI 1032的结构框图——引脚图;3. ispLSI 1032的结构框图——功能框图;1) 集总布线区GRP(Global Routing Pool);2) 万能逻辑块GLB(Generic Logic Block);每个GLB由与阵列、乘积项共享阵列、四输出逻辑宏单元和控制逻辑组成。;GLB结构;3) 输入输出单元IOC(Input Output Cell);4) 输出布线区ORP(Output Routing Pool);时钟分配网络CDN (Clock Distribution network);6) 大块结构(Megablock);2.5.1 FPGA-----现场可编程门阵列 (Field Programmable Gate Array);基于查找表的结构模块 ;0;例:F=abcd;2.6 CPLD性能特点;2.6.1 FLEX 10K系列FPGA结构图;(1) 逻辑阵列LAB是由一系列的相邻LE构成的;(2) 逻辑单元LE;PLD/FPGA厂商概述; 九十年代以后发展很快,是最大可编程逻辑器件供应商之一。主要产品有: MAX3000/7000,FLEX10K,APEX20K,ACEX1K,Stratix,Cyclone等。 开发软件为MaxPlusII,QuartusII ; FPGA的发明者,老牌FPGA公司,是最大可编程逻辑器件供应商之一。

文档评论(0)

170****0532 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

版权声明书
用户编号:8015033021000003

1亿VIP精品文档

相关文档